    bronchial breath sound | bronchial breath sounds
    en
    Definition abnormal breath sound that is similar to tracheal sound and is loud, high pitched, tubular, and whistling, with expiration being as loud as, or louder than, inspiration, and an audible gap between the inspiratory and expiratory phase sounds Reference "COM-EN, based on:GP Notebook. bronchial breathing, http://www.gpnotebook.co.uk/simplepage.cfm?ID=1315635247 [20.8.2012] & Casey Louis Stahlheber. Breath Sound Assessment. Technique, http://emedicine.medscape.com/article/1894146-overview#showall [20.8.2012]"
    Comment Not to be confused with tracheal sound
